BC vs. Bellingham Technical

Both Bellevue College and Bellingham Technical College are Public, 4 years schools located in Washington. The following statements compare Bellevue College and Bellingham Technical College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are public.
  • BC's tuition ($10,183) is more expensive than Bellingham Technical ($5,555).
  • BC's students to faculty ratio (15 to 1) is lower than Bellingham Technical (22 to 1).
  • BC (10,617 students) is larger than Bellingham Technical (1,632 students) with more enrolled students.
  • Bellingham Technical ($8,144) has higher amount of financial aid than BC ($6,949).
  • Both schools have same graduation rate of 30%.
